Taylor & Taylor
January 21, 2017
No, that's not a typo. Taylor & Taylor were married January 21st in Downtown, Tulsa at The Broadway. Taylor and Taylor met through an online dating site and quickly fell in love! Groom Taylor proposed that Bride Taylor spend the rest of her life with him and without hesitatation, she said yes!
Read More